Services & Process

Fibrenew's approach is built around material restoration rather than full replacement. For furniture, that means repairing cracked leather, faded vinyl, or torn fabric surfaces without having to reupholster the entire piece. Auto upholstery services cover seat repairs, dashboard crack filling, door panel work, and steering wheel restoration. The ability to color-match and blend repairs into existing surfaces is a core part of what the Fibrenew method offers, making fixes less visible and more cost-effective than a full re-cover.

Frequently Asked Questions

What is leather restoration, and how is it different from reupholstery?
Leather restoration involves repairing and refinishing the existing leather surface rather than replacing it entirely. It's typically faster and less expensive, and it works well when the underlying material is still structurally intact but showing surface damage like cracks or fading.
Can you fix a cracked car dashboard?
Yes, dashboard crack repair is a common auto service for shops like Fibrenew that specialize in vinyl and plastic restoration. The result depends on the severity of the cracking, but most surface damage can be significantly improved with the right filler and color-match technique.

How well does color-matching work on leather repairs?
Modern color-matching techniques can produce very close results, especially on newer materials with intact dye. Older or sun-faded leather may require a full surface refinish to blend the repair seamlessly, which is still more affordable than replacement.
Can you repair vinyl furniture, not just leather?
Vinyl repair is actually one of the more common requests for restoration shops since vinyl is widely used in office chairs, medical furniture, and older home pieces. The repair process is similar to leather work and can address tears, holes, and worn patches.
Is it cheaper to restore furniture or buy new?
For pieces with solid construction and minor surface damage, restoration is almost always the more cost-effective choice. Buying new furniture of comparable quality costs significantly more than targeted repair work, and you avoid the hassle of disposing of the old piece.
